Ekpolo commits future

The Club is delighted to announce midfielder Prince Ekpolo has extended his stay at the Horsfall Community Stadium.

The midfield general, and fan favourite, is a key part of our ambitious plans and strengthens an already healthy and competitive squad, going into the 2026-27 campaign.

Bringing leadership, experience and relentless energy to the heart of the Avenue team, the Nigerian-born midfielder joined BPA after a successful spell with local neighbours; Guiseley AFC, winning many individual accolades during his time at Nethermoor.

Having started his footballing journey in Spain at the age of nine, Ekpolo moved to England in 2016 and has been a constant driving force in the middle of the pitch for teams such as Burscough, Glossop North End, AFC Telford United and Guiseley AFC.

The 32 year old was snapped up by Craig Elliott during the 2024-25 pre-season and held the highest number of appearances during the last campaign, making 49 appearances and three as a substitute, in all competitions. He also scored one goal, which was a long-range effort away at Hallam FC, securing a draw in South Yorkshire in 2025.

Returning for a second season with BPA, Ekpolo is hungry for success:

“I’m absolutely delighted to be staying at the Club for another season. We’ve built a brilliant foundation, but I truly believe there is so much more to come from this group. I’m already buzzing to return, work hard in pre-season and help push the Club forward and up the league. Thank you to everyone associated with BPA for your continued support and I can’t wait to see everyone at the Horsfall Community Stadium soon.”

His manager Craig Elliott recognises the importance of Prince in his plans for next season:

“I’m delighted to bring Prince back this season. Every successful team needs a player like Prince, someone who does the hard yards for the team. He breaks up play better than anybody in this league and covers so much ground, week in, week out. He’s a popular player amongst the players and the supporters and I’m hopeful for another big season from him.”
